Maison > Article > développement back-end > Huit types de données PHP
Comprendre les types de données de PHP
En PHP, un total de huit types de données primitifs sont pris en charge : ce sont 4 types scalaires, booléens (Type booléen), entier (type entier), float (type à virgule flottante) et chaîne (type chaîne) ; tableau (tableau) et objet (objet) ; nul.
Le type de données des variables en PHP n'est généralement pas défini par le programmeur. Pour être précis, il est déterminé par PHP au moment de l'exécution en fonction du contexte dans lequel se trouve la variable. utilisé simplement. C'est-à-dire que nous n'avons pas besoin de définir le type de données de la variable, PHP la reconnaîtra automatiquement.
Quatre types de données scalaires
booléen (Booléen)
est également appelé type bool. Il n'a que deux valeurs, true ou false. Il n'est pas sensible à la casse
string (type string)
Une chaîne est une séquence continue de caractères, composée de chiffres, de lettres et de symboles.entier (type entier)
Le type entier est ce que nous appelons souvent des entiers, il ne peut s'agir que d'entiers
float (type à virgule flottante)
Le type de données à virgule flottante est notre décimal commun, qui peut être utilisé pour stocker des entiers. Les décimales peuvent également être stockées.Deux types de données cohérents
tableau (tableau)
Le tableau est A combinaison d'un ensemble de données, qui combine une série de tableaux pour former un tout exploitable.objet (objet)
Un objet est une entité utilisée pour décrire des choses objectives dans le système. C'est une unité de base qui constitue le système. Un objet est constitué d'un ensemble de propriétés et d'un ensemble de services qui opèrent sur l'ensemble de propriétés.Deux types spéciaux
ressource (ressource)
La ressource est un A type de variable spécial qui contient une référence à une ressource externe : comme un fichier ouvert, une connexion à une base de données, une zone de canevas graphique, etc.Valeur nulle (null)
La valeur nulle, comme indiqué dans le nom, signifie qu'elle n'a aucune valeur, ce qui signifie qu'aucune valeur n'est définie pour la variable.booléen" parmi les types de données scalaires.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!